AUTHORITY, ASSIGNMENT AND SUBCONTRACTS Sample Clauses

The 'Authority, Assignment and Subcontracts' clause defines the parties' rights and limitations regarding the delegation or transfer of contractual duties and the engagement of third parties. Typically, it specifies whether a party can assign its rights or obligations under the contract to another entity, and under what conditions subcontracting is permitted, such as requiring prior written consent. This clause ensures that control over key contractual relationships is maintained, preventing unauthorized transfers or delegations that could affect performance or risk allocation.
AUTHORITY, ASSIGNMENT AND SUBCONTRACTS. 11.1 In matters of proposals, negotiations, contracts, and resolution of issues and/or disputes, the parties agree that Contractor represents all contractors, third parties, and/or subcontractors Contractor has assembled for any given Customer project. The Customer is required to negotiate only with Contractor, as Contractor’s commitments are binding on all proposed contractors, third parties, and subcontractors. 11.2 Neither Customer nor Contractor may assign or otherwise transfer the Purchase Order and this Master Agreement or its obligations hereunder without the prior written consent of the other party, which consent shall not be unreasonably withheld. Any attempted assignment or transfer of its obligations without such consent shall be null and void. The Purchase Order and this Master Agreement shall be binding upon the parties’ respective successors and assigns. 11.3 Contractor must obtain the written approval of Customer before subcontracting any portion of the Purchase Order and this Master Agreement. No such approval by Customer of any subcontract shall be deemed in any way to provide for the incurrence of any obligation of Customer in addition to the total fixed price agreed upon in the Purchase Order. All subcontracts shall incorporate the terms of the applicable Purchase Order and this Master Agreement and shall be subject to the terms and conditions of same and to any conditions of approval that Customer may deem necessary. 11.4 Contractor represents and warrants that any subcontract agreement Contractor enters into shall contain a provision advising the subcontractor that the subcontractor shall have no lien and no legal right to assert control over any funds held by the Customer, and that the subcontractor acknowledges that no privity of contract exists between the Customer and the subcontractor and that Contractor is solely liable for any and all payments which may be due to the subcontractor pursuant to its subcontract agreement with Contractor.
